NetworkManager r3861 - in trunk/vpn-daemons/openvpn: . properties src



Author: dcbw
Date: Sun Jul 27 20:23:24 2008
New Revision: 3861
URL: http://svn.gnome.org/viewvc/NetworkManager?rev=3861&view=rev

Log:
2008-07-27  Dan Williams  <dcbw redhat com>

	Patch from Michael Biebl <biebl debian org>

	* Move service to $LIBEXECDIR, remove unneeded compilation flags, move
		properties plugin to $LIBDIR/NetworkManager



Modified:
   trunk/vpn-daemons/openvpn/ChangeLog
   trunk/vpn-daemons/openvpn/Makefile.am
   trunk/vpn-daemons/openvpn/nm-openvpn-service.name.in
   trunk/vpn-daemons/openvpn/properties/Makefile.am
   trunk/vpn-daemons/openvpn/src/Makefile.am
   trunk/vpn-daemons/openvpn/src/nm-openvpn-service.c

Modified: trunk/vpn-daemons/openvpn/Makefile.am
==============================================================================
--- trunk/vpn-daemons/openvpn/Makefile.am	(original)
+++ trunk/vpn-daemons/openvpn/Makefile.am	Sun Jul 27 20:23:24 2008
@@ -22,10 +22,8 @@
 icon_DATA = gnome-mime-application-x-openvpn-settings.png
 endif
 
-nm-openvpn-service.name: $(srcdir)/nm-openvpn-service.name.in Makefile
-	sed	-e 's|[ ]BINDIR[@]|$(bindir)|g' \
-		< $(srcdir)/nm-openvpn-service.name.in \
-		> nm-openvpn-service.name
+nm-openvpn-service.name: $(srcdir)/nm-openvpn-service.name.in
+	sed -e 's|[ ]LIBEXECDIR[@]|$(libexecdir)|g' $< >$@
 
 EXTRA_DIST = nm-openvpn-service.name.in \
              $(dbusservice_DATA)  \

Modified: trunk/vpn-daemons/openvpn/nm-openvpn-service.name.in
==============================================================================
--- trunk/vpn-daemons/openvpn/nm-openvpn-service.name.in	(original)
+++ trunk/vpn-daemons/openvpn/nm-openvpn-service.name.in	Sun Jul 27 20:23:24 2008
@@ -1,7 +1,7 @@
 [VPN Connection]
 name=openvpn
 service=org.freedesktop.NetworkManager.openvpn
-program= BINDIR@/nm-openvpn-service
+program= LIBEXECDIR@/nm-openvpn-service
 
 [GNOME]
 auth-dialog=nm-openvpn-auth-dialog

Modified: trunk/vpn-daemons/openvpn/properties/Makefile.am
==============================================================================
--- trunk/vpn-daemons/openvpn/properties/Makefile.am	(original)
+++ trunk/vpn-daemons/openvpn/properties/Makefile.am	Sun Jul 27 20:23:24 2008
@@ -1,6 +1,5 @@
-
-
-lib_LTLIBRARIES = libnm-openvpn-properties.la
+plugindir = $(libdir)/NetworkManager
+plugin_LTLIBRARIES = libnm-openvpn-properties.la
 
 libnm_openvpn_properties_la_SOURCES = \
 	nm-openvpn.c \

Modified: trunk/vpn-daemons/openvpn/src/Makefile.am
==============================================================================
--- trunk/vpn-daemons/openvpn/src/Makefile.am	(original)
+++ trunk/vpn-daemons/openvpn/src/Makefile.am	Sun Jul 27 20:23:24 2008
@@ -1,7 +1,6 @@
 AM_CPPFLAGS =							\
 	$(DBUS_CFLAGS)						\
 	$(NETWORK_MANAGER_CFLAGS)				\
-	-Wall							\
 	-DDBUS_API_SUBJECT_TO_CHANGE				\
 	-DG_DISABLE_DEPRECATED					\
 	-DBINDIR=\"$(bindir)\"					\
@@ -13,7 +12,7 @@
 	-DLOCALSTATEDIR=\""$(localstatedir)"\"		 	\
 	-DDATADIR=\"$(datadir)\"
 
-bin_PROGRAMS = nm-openvpn-service nm-openvpn-service-openvpn-helper
+libexec_PROGRAMS = nm-openvpn-service nm-openvpn-service-openvpn-helper
 
 nm_openvpn_service_SOURCES =				\
 				nm-openvpn-service.c	\

Modified: trunk/vpn-daemons/openvpn/src/nm-openvpn-service.c
==============================================================================
--- trunk/vpn-daemons/openvpn/src/nm-openvpn-service.c	(original)
+++ trunk/vpn-daemons/openvpn/src/nm-openvpn-service.c	Sun Jul 27 20:23:24 2008
@@ -53,7 +53,7 @@
 #include "nm-openvpn-service.h"
 #include "nm-utils.h"
 
-#define NM_OPENVPN_HELPER_PATH		BINDIR"/nm-openvpn-service-openvpn-helper"
+#define NM_OPENVPN_HELPER_PATH		LIBEXECDIR"/nm-openvpn-service-openvpn-helper"
 
 G_DEFINE_TYPE (NMOpenvpnPlugin, nm_openvpn_plugin, NM_TYPE_VPN_PLUGIN)
 



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]